Solution for 72=-2(m+6)+m equation:


72=-2(m+6)+m

We simplify the equation to the form, which is simple to understand
72=-2(m+6)+m

Reorder the terms in parentheses
72=+(-2m-12)+m

Remove unnecessary parentheses
+72=-2m-12+m

We move all terms containing m to the left and all other terms to the right.
+2m-1m=-12-72

We simplify left and right side of the equation.
+1m=-84

We divide both sides of the equation by 1 to get m.
m=-84
